EFFECT OF YARN DENSITY ON DIFFUSTIONOF p-AMINOAZOBENZENE IN MULTIPLE LAYERS OF NYLON FABRIC.

The diffusionof p-aminoazobenzene dye into multiple layers of fabric was studied in four plain weave nylon fabrics. Varying the pick spacing altered the yarn density of the fabrics. By approximating the apparent diffustion coefficient and the diffustional boundary layer parameter, the experimental data fit the teoretical curve of concentration distribution established by the diffustionboundary layer model. The apparent diffusion coefficient increased as the pick density of the fabric decreased, suggesting that diffusion behavior depends on a combined transport mechanism of pore and intraillament diffusion. The plot of the apparent diffustion coefficent versus the product of the porosity and the specific pore volume depicted a linear relationship in the limited porosity range of about 0.68 to 0.73 at various temperatures. 13 refs.
